Why Does It Look So Weird?
So, why isn't it just a clean, readable URL? There are a few reasons why you might encounter such a mangled string:
- Encoding: The initial part might be encoded to compress the data or to make it harder to read directly. This is a common practice to optimize data transmission. Think of it like a secret code that only computers can easily understand. Encoding helps in efficiently storing and transmitting data, especially when dealing with large volumes of information. By converting the data into a more compact format, it reduces the bandwidth required and improves the overall performance of the system. This is particularly important in web applications, where speed and efficiency are critical for delivering a seamless user experience. Understanding the purpose of encoding helps us appreciate the technical intricacies involved in handling data on the internet.
 - URL Shortening/Manipulation: Sometimes, URLs are shortened to save space or to track clicks. Services like Bitly or tinyurl.com do this. It's possible that this string is a result of some URL manipulation or obfuscation. URL shortening is a common practice, especially in social media platforms where character limits are enforced. By condensing long URLs into shorter ones, it makes them easier to share and track.  - Be Wary of Clicking: If it's a link, be very careful about clicking on it. If you're not sure where it leads, it's best to avoid it altogether. Hover over the link (without clicking) to see if your browser shows you the actual destination. If it looks suspicious, steer clear!
